Once you have added CollegePlannerPro's mobile version to your iPhone or iPad, you will only have to enter your email and password on the first login. You may have already done this and now you need to enter your login information. Typically when you have to repeatedly log in to the mobile version, your iPhone is not saving the cookie information which is used to remember your authentication details. As Apple iOS updates are made to your mobile devices, you may need to change your settings in Safari in order to preserve this data. If the cookie isn’t saved, then the system requires you to log in each time because it can’t detect who you are.
How to set up your mobile device so that you do not have to enter your email and password
1) From your iPhone or iPad navigate to Safari
2) Type in "cpp.ms" and enter your email and password
3) Select Login
3) Tap on show pages icon in the lower right-hand corner
4) Tap Private (to actually deselect it) and then Done
Note:
- Private mode will be in use when "Private" is displayed in black font with a white box. With this setting, you will need to enter your login data on each login.
- Non-Private mode will be in use when "Private" is displayed in white font with no box. With this setting, you will not need to enter your login data but simply click on the CollegePlannerPro icon to access your mobile version.
- If you are still having trouble after following the steps above, it is worth checking your Safari settings to make sure cookies are not being blocked by default. Go to "Settings", then scroll down until you find "Safari." Towards the bottom, under section header "Privacy & Security", ensure that "Block All Cookies" is not activated.
